Purpose
This study aims to compare the steady state pharmacokinetics of stavudine, lamivudine, and nevirapine in HIV positive Ugandan patients taking Triomune 40 with the pharmacokinetics of the originator products known as Viramune, Epivir and Zerit 40.

Criteria
Inclusion Criteria:
- Age over eighteen years Ability to provide full informed written consent Confirmed diagnosis of HIV infection On ARV therapy with Triomune 40
Exclusion Criteria:
- Haemoglobin < 8g/dl Liver and renal function tests > 3 times the upper limit of normal Pregnancy Use of know inhibitors or inducers of cytochrome P450 or P-glycoprotein. Use of herbal medications Weight <60kg Intercurrent illness
